Spin Master Recalls Aqua Dots…
Spin Master Recalls Aqua Dots – Children Became Unconscious After Swallowing Beads
Hazard: The coating on the beads contains a chemical that can turn toxic when many are ingested. Children who swallow the beads can become comatose, develop respiratory depression, or have seizures.
Coated with the industrial chemical 1,4-butanediol, the chemical metabolizes into the “date-rape” drug gamma hydroxy butyrate, and may cause breathing problems, loss of consciousness, seizures, drowsiness, coma and death.
Supposed to have been coated with nontoxic 1,5-pentanediol, a chemical commonly used in computer printer ink. But that chemical generally sells for three or four times the price of the toxic compound found on the tainted toys, 1,4-butanediol. -
Curious George Plush Dolls …
Curious George Plush Dolls Recalled By Marvel Toys Due to Risk of Lead Exposure
Hazard: Surface paint on the toy’s plastic face and construction hat contain excessive levels of lead, which violates the federal lead paint standard. -

Magnetix Magnetic Building Set…
Magnetix Magnetic Building Set Recall Expanded
Serious Injuries Continue to be Reported to CPSC
Hazard: If a child swallows more than one tiny powerful magnet detached from the plastic building pieces or one such magnet and a metallic object, the objects can attract to each other inside the intestines and cause perforations and/or blockage, which can be fatal, if not treated immediately. - Pokémon USA
